I'm getting ready for this entertainment center I've been planning. 3/4"
maple veneer plywood that I bought 1/4" thinck banding for. I was planning
to set this onto an existing sideboard, at least for starters. So I'd
thoguht of having a bottom for this with 4 uprights resting on this. Wide
middle for the TV with sliding doors to hide it that slide left and right
in front of bookcase-like sets of shelves that are each about half the
width of the middle.

Questions: On that bottom, do I attach the outside uprights by butting or
dadoing them onto the bottom (with Dominos as strengthening)? Then how do
I put banding on the narrow outside edges of the bottom?
